question 2 (1 point)
a rigid object rotates about a fixed axis; what is true about all the points in the object?
a) they all have the same radial acceleration.
b) they all have the same angular acceleration.
c) they all have the same tangential acceleration.
d) they all have the same tangential speed.

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

For a rigid object rotating about a fixed axis, angular acceleration ($\alpha$) is the same for all points (since $\alpha=\frac{d\omega}{dt}$ and $\omega$ is same for all points in rigid rotation). Radial acceleration $a_r = \omega^2 r$ (depends on $r$), tangential acceleration $a_t=\alpha r$ (depends on $r$), tangential speed $v = \omega r$ (depends on $r$). So only angular acceleration is same for all points.

Answer:

b) They all have the same angular acceleration.
